All offences Β·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Prospero Road area has the 7th highest crime rate of 24 local areas in Hillrise , and the 225th highest crime rate of 530 local areas in Islington .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Prospero Road (N19 3QX) in the last 12 months was 159.6 per 1,000 residents and was 36.2% higher than the Hillrise average (117.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this areaβs most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 11 offences recorded. The least common crime was Theft from the person with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Anti-social behaviour 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-40.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 15 (β 53.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-28.6%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 116.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Prospero Road (N19 3QX),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Sandridge Street, where police recorded 315 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Supermarket (50 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
